What are the responsibilities and job description for the Human Resources Coordinator position at Progressions Rehabilitation?
Job Overview
NeuLife Rehabilitation of Michigan provides rehabilitation and residential services for individuals with Traumatic Brain Injury (TBI), Acquired Brain Injury (ABI), Spinal Cord Injuries, and Neurological Disorders.
We are se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ented Human Resources Coordinator to join our team. The ideal candidate will play a pivotal role in supporting various HR functions, enhancing employee experience, and ensuring compliance with company policies and regulations. This position requires strong project management skills and the ability to handle multiple tasks efficiently within a fast-paced environment.
Responsibilities
- Assist in the recruitment process, including posting job openings, screening resumes, and coordinating interviews using platforms such as Taleo and Lever.
- Facilitate employee orientation programs to ensure new hires are effectively onboarded and integrated into the company culture.
- Manage employee records and maintain HR databases, ensuring accuracy and confidentiality.
- Support workers' compensation claims processing and assist employees with related inquiries.
- Oversee affirmative action planning initiatives to promote diversity and inclusion within the workplace.
- Collaborate with management on conflict management strategies to resolve workplace issues effectively.
- Utilize social media management skills to enhance employer branding and attract potential candidates.
- Coordinate training sessions and professional development opportunities for employees.
- Assist in the implementation of HR projects that align with organizational goals.
Experience
- Proven experience in human resources or related fields is preferred.
- Strong project management skills with the ability to prioritize tasks effectively.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to foster positive relationships across all levels of the organization.
- Knowledge of labor laws and regulations related to employment practices is a plus.
